unreal.MeterAnalyzer

class unreal.MeterAnalyzer(outer=None, name='None')

Bases: unreal.AudioAnalyzer

UMeterAnalyzer

UMeterAnalyzer calculates the current amplitude of an audio bus in real-time.

C++ Source:

  • Plugin: AudioSynesthesia

  • Module: AudioSynesthesia

  • File: Meter.h

Editor Properties: (see get_editor_property/set_editor_property)

  • on_latest_overall_meter_results (OnLatestOverallMeterResults): [Read-Write] On Latest Overall Meter Results: Delegate to receive the latest overall meter results.

  • on_latest_per_channel_meter_results (OnLatestPerChannelMeterResults): [Read-Write] On Latest Per Channel Meter Results: Delegate to receive the latest per-channel meter results.

  • on_overall_meter_results (OnOverallMeterResults): [Read-Write] On Overall Meter Results: Delegate to receive all overall meter results since last delegate call.

  • on_per_channel_meter_results (OnPerChannelMeterResults): [Read-Write] On Per Channel Meter Results: Delegate to receive all meter results, per-channel, since last delegate call.

  • settings (MeterSettings): [Read-Write] Settings: The settings for the meter audio analyzer.

property on_latest_overall_meter_results

[Read-Write] On Latest Overall Meter Results: Delegate to receive the latest overall meter results.

Type

(OnLatestOverallMeterResults)

property on_latest_per_channel_meter_results

[Read-Write] On Latest Per Channel Meter Results: Delegate to receive the latest per-channel meter results.

Type

(OnLatestPerChannelMeterResults)

property on_overall_meter_results

[Read-Write] On Overall Meter Results: Delegate to receive all overall meter results since last delegate call.

Type

(OnOverallMeterResults)

property on_per_channel_meter_results

[Read-Write] On Per Channel Meter Results: Delegate to receive all meter results, per-channel, since last delegate call.

Type

(OnPerChannelMeterResults)

property settings

[Read-Write] Settings: The settings for the meter audio analyzer.

Type

(MeterSettings)